Best Time to Visit

When the warm weather is at its best, Nashville is most enjoyable from April to October. The Opryland Hotel's Christmas decorations and Belle Meade Historic Site's Christmas lights make December a charming time to visit, but winter is a low season. You could get slightly lower rates on hotel and flights from November to March.

November to March is the low tourist season in Nashville. The weather turns quickly in November, almost skipping through fall and heading for the cold winter season. Late November and December are cold and wet and January brings with it snow and ice.

The Grand Ole Opry
The Grand Ole Opry music show in Nashville has become synonymous with Nashville entertainment for nearly a century. There is no better way to spend amazing Saturday nights in Nashville TN than with a visit to this famous venue! There are always surprises at the shows, and you never know when your favorite may be performing. The venue was also once home to amazing performances from the late Johnny Cash, Patsy Cline, and Troy Gentry.

Tootsie's Orchid Lounge
Tootsie’s Orchid Lounge is a renowned honky-tonk bar located behind the iconic Ryman Auditorium. The lounge, featuring three stages, hosts a variety of live musical performances every night by local artists. Located on Broadway in downtown, Tootsie’s nurtured the careers of several country music legends.

Country Music Hall of Fame
The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um is the definitive home of American music, safeguarding more than 2.5 million priceless artifacts, including countless recordings and photographs, numerous stage costumes, musical instruments, and more.

Shopping your way round downtown
There’s no designated shopping district in Nashville, but certain neighborhoods have a better-than-average selection of retail offerings. From department stores to tiny boutiques, here’s where to go for a satisfying shopping spree in Music City. The places include Green Hills, Hillsboro Village, 12 South, Germantown, East Nashville, Gulch and a few others.
